Look Beyond Fun
Of course your child should enjoy their activity.
But ask yourself an even bigger question.
“What will my child gain from this a year from now?”
The best after-school activities help children grow, not just pass the time.
Look for a program that develops:
- Confidence
- Focus
- Respect
- Discipline
- Leadership
- Physical fitness
Those are skills your child will use every day, whether they’re at school, at home, or eventually in the workplace.

Find Instructors You Can Trust
Your child’s instructors will become important role models.
That’s why qualifications matter.
At Mentor ATA Martial Arts, every instructor is:
- Nationally certified
- Background checked
- SafeSport certified
- Required to complete continuing education in both teaching and martial arts skills

Choose an Activity That Fits Your Family’s Schedule
Parents are busy.
Between school, homework, sports, and family commitments, flexibility matters.
One of the reasons families love Taekwondo is that most students attend just two classes each week.
That provides consistency without overwhelming the family calendar.
Even if your child plays another sport, martial arts fits well alongside it and often helps them become a better overall athlete.
